Clint, I'm assuming you're on the OSG. How many miles do you have on it so far and have you ever had to service it (other than oil change)? Everyone is scared of the maintenance of clutch type LSDs but I don't know anyone who's had to service an OSG one yet. The same cannot be said for carbonetic and nismo, however.
No im not on a OS Giken, but ive driven on several in FWD, AWD, and RWD cars. Im actually on a Cusco Type RS, but mine is custom tuned. Im pushing the OS since its prolly the least maintenance from the get go. The Cusco is setup too tight for proper road course grip, but its easy to open and tune and even comes with instructions on how to, but most people here dont want to tune there diffs. OS giken's cannot be tuned privately, only by sending to OS. FYI ive had my Cusco for over a year now, lots of DD and track days and still no issues, just changing fluid.
